## What is Neat Notes?

The intelligent whiskey journal

Neat Notes is a whiskey tasting journal designed to help whiskey drinkers track tastings, refine flavor notes, and better understand their palate over time.

Log every pour with structure. Record ratings, whiskey tasting notes, and sensory details across bourbon, rye, Scotch, Irish whiskey, and more. As patterns emerge, your whiskey journal becomes a clearer reflection of what you enjoy — and why.

With Neat Notes, you can:
• Log whiskey tastings with structured ratings and tasting notes
• Build a personal whiskey tasting journal over time
• Refine flavor notes beyond broad categories
• Track your experiences across bourbon, rye, Scotch, Irish whiskey, and more
• Revisit favorite pours and compare past tastings
• Discover insights from the whiskey community

Neat Notes is built by whiskey educators and enthusiasts who wanted a more thoughtful way to record tasting notes and develop their palate.

Whether you're just beginning your whiskey journey or building a deeper tasting practice, Neat Notes helps you log every pour and develop your whiskey palate with intention.

## Pricing and in-app purchases

Base price: Free.

**Subscriptions**

| Subscription | Price | Period |
| --- | --- | --- |
| Neat Notes Premium | $4.99 | per month |
| Neat Notes Premium | $39.99 | per year |

### 1.1.8 — 2026-06-16

What's new in 1.1.8
Direct from Barrel events are here. Hosts can now run private barrel selection tastings — think liquor store groups heading to a distillery to pick a single barrel release. Add barrels directly from your inventory, let attendees log tastings, and see full event analytics on every pour. No catalog entry required.
For distillery partners, your tracked barrels now connect directly to your events. Build a lineup from your existing stock and get structured palate data from every taster before you pull the trigger on a release.
A few other things we cleaned up this update — the events discovery feed now refreshes properly, and some behind the scenes improvements to how tasting data flows into your analytics.
